I removed the DRI option and I confirm that only AGPMode = 1 works. All the 
others crash. I have 3D acceleration and all works fine (until now). I'll keep 
testing it, if anything goes wrong, i'll let you know.

It seems that this is a new "bug" to Xorg 7.3.1 up, and until now only with 
Mobility Radeon 9600. 

Just a few more questions: in the DRI website (http://dri.freedesktop.org) it 
says that the DRI Mode for the radeon driver should be 0660. Mine is 0666. Is 
this a problem?

And quoting the DRI website "As of September 2007, 6.7.194 driver may give 
better results with EXA output, instead of XAA. This will change DRI rendering 
performance also.". I have 6.9.0. Should i change the AccelMethod to EXA?

> You have to remove the DRI option or the AGPMode option
> doesn't do anything
> (and you don't get 3D acceleration).  Please remove the
> DRI option and let me
> know which AGPMode option(s) fix the problem.
